مُحَمَّدُ بْنُ يَحْيَى عَنْ أَحْمَدَ بْنِ مُحَمَّدٍ عَنْ سَهْلٍ عَنْ مُحَمَّدِ بْنِ سِنَانٍ عَنْ إِسْحَاقَ بْنِ عَمَّارٍ قَالَ:

قُلْتُ لِأَبِي عَبْدِ اللَّهِ ع الرَّجُلُ يَكُونُ عَلَيْهِ الْيَمِينُ فَيُحْلِفُهُ غَرِيمُهُ بِالْأَيْمَانِ الْمُغَلَّظَةِ أَنْ لَا يَخْرُجَ مِنَ الْبَلَدِ إِلَّا يُعْلِمُهُ فَقَالَ لَا يَخْرُجُ حَتَّى يُعْلِمَهُ قُلْتُ إِنْ أَعْلَمَهُ لَمْ يَدَعْهُ قَالَ إِنْ كَانَ عِلْمُهُ ضَرَراً عَلَيْهِ وَ عَلَى عِيَالِهِ فَلْيَخْرُجْ وَ لَا شَيْ‌ءَ عَلَيْهِ.

Muhammad ibn Yahya has narrated from Ahmad ibn Muhammad from Sahl from Muhammad ibn Sinan from Ishaq ibn ‘Ammar who has narrated the following: “I once asked abu ‘Abd Allah (a.s.), about the case of a man who is under oath and his creditor makes him to take an oath with all seriousness not to leave the town without his knowledge. He (the Imam) said, ‘He must not leave the town without his knowledge.’ I then said that if he informs, he would not allow him to go out. He (the Imam) said, ‘If informing him is harmful to him and his family he can go out and he does not owe anything.’”
